    Whenever I start downloading/uploading a torrent on uTorrent the internet doesn't work. It doesn't connect to any sites and on firefox it just says The connection has timed out. I've tried changing several settings, but to no avail.

    uTorrent also seems to be crashing a lot.

    I'm running Windows Vista Home Premium with Service Pack 1.

    Make sure you limit your upload speed to about 80-90% of maximum.

    Two things to try to determine your max speed.

    1) With one or more popular torrents running; mouse over the utorrent icon in the task bar and write down the upload speed. Then multiply this number by 0.85 Take this smaller number and set it as your global upload maximum. [You can right click the icon again and select upload and choose a number from the list or do it in Preferences>Connection]

    2) Stop all torrents and any other downloads. In utorrent main window Options>speed guide. Run the speed guide and write down the number for upload speed. Divide this number by 8 and then multiply the answer by 0.85. Enter under preferences>Conection. [It is somewhat confusing because the speed test is in different units then utorrent runs. You will get a number like 670kb but your final speed for utorrent will be around 70kB after the math.]

    Basically, you have only so much bandwidth. If you allow utorrent to use it all then FF doesn't have any left to surf the web. The general rule is to give 80% to utorrent but I find I can give 85-90% without a problem. If your browsing is too slow at 85% or 90% you can always drop down a few kB's until things run smoothly.

    Thanks for the help but reducing the upload speed didn't do anything, but I found out that nod32 can cause problems with uTorrent. I didn't have nod32 but I tried uninstalling Mcafee security centre which i did have. That fixed the problem, but I wonder why uTorrent wouldn't work with mcafee?
